I. Introduction
Rail transport is considered to be one of the safest and cheapest modes of transport frequently used all over the world. The development of high-speed trains in recent years has significantly increased the rate of use of railway transportation. This increase has led to an increase in the importance given to safety. Railway infrastructure suffers greatly due to continuous use, high speeds of trains, changes in weather conditions, lack of maintenance and infrequent inspections. These disturbances can spread gradually and cause major malfunctions in the railway system. A trouble-free railway line is essential for safe transportation. For this reason, early detection of malfunctions that may occur in railway components plays a very important role in terms of transportation safety.
